Overview

M2 macrophage-derived extracellular vesicles + DNase I (M2-EVs@DNase I) is a bioengineered nanotherapeutic designed to treat sepsis and associated multi-organ injury. It consists of the enzyme DNase I encapsulated within extracellular vesicles (EVs) derived from M2-polarized macrophages. The primary mechanism involves the enzymatic degradation of pathogenic circulating cell-free DNA (cfDNA), which is a major driver of systemic inflammation and organ damage in sepsis. By degrading cfDNA, the drug suppresses the activation of the Toll-like receptor 9 (TLR9) signaling pathway. The M2-EV delivery vehicle enhances the stability and half-life of DNase I while providing intrinsic tissue-targeting capabilities and promoting an anti-inflammatory (M2) macrophage phenotype. Preclinical studies in cecal ligation and puncture (CLP) models have demonstrated significant reductions in cfDNA levels, attenuation of lung and kidney injury, and improvement in biochemical markers of organ function.
